This organisation are looking for a Finance Officer to join their busy Finance Department.

This department is responsible for all client, customer, subcontractor, supplier and employee payments as well as controlling in house purchasing of materials, stock control and the company fleet.

Main Duties
- Processing incoming invoices and payments for Subcontractors and Suppliers
- To raise purchase orders for plant, equipment and materials
- To assist in management of the Fleet administration
- Maintain accurate records at all times
- Archiving and filing management
- Point of contact for incoming customer calls
- Point of contact for materials deliveries.
- Shared responsibility for keeping stores area tidy and organised
- General administrative duties and ad-hoc projects
- Assist in ensuring that effective financial systems and procedures are in place and being adhered to.
- Provide good, clear precise communication and ensure effective liaison with clients and their residents, on all aspects of the service provided via phone, email and in person.

Essential Skills/Experience
- 5 GCSE’s(or equivalent) at Grade A-C including Maths, English and IT
- Excellent Microsoft office skills
- Ability to work seamlessly as part of a team
- Proactive attitude toward workload and tasks
- Excellent communication skills, written and verbal
- Keen desire to progress within the business

Desirable Skills/Experience
- Knowledge of the construction industry
- Experience of Sage software
- Interest in Finance
- Experience of sourcing and purchasing building supplies.
- Previous Admin experience
- Customer service experience
